Nationally televised games this week

Monday: Golden State @ Indiana 7:00 PM EST NBATv, Atlanta @ L.A. Clippers 10:30 PM EST NBATv
Tuesday: New Orleans @ Houston 8:00 PM EST TNT, Philadelphia @ L.A. Lakers 10:30 PM EST TNT
Wednesday: Indiana @ Washington 8:00 PM EST ESPN, Utah @ Portland 10:30 PM EST ESPN
Thursday: Milwaukee @ Toronto 8:00 PM EST TNT, Philadelphia @ Golden State 10:30 PM EST TNT
Friday: Boston @ New York 7:30 PM EST ESPN, Houston @ Denver 10:00 PM EST ESPN
Saturday: L.A. Lakers @ Golden State 8:30 PM EST ABC
Sunday: Oklahoma City @ Boston 2:00 PM EST ABC

Re: Around the League: Week 16 1/28-2/3

Posted: Mon Jan 28, 2019 5:14 pm
by ShelC
I think a big like Ayton is more attractive to the Pels as a replacement big for Davis. They wouldn't miss a beat with Holiday and Randle still there and throw in a swing like TJ/JJ/Bridge/Oubre and they make out real well. The Lakers have a ton of young pieces and Kuz is a favorite of mine, but he's still a stretch PF who doesn't project to be a franchise big. Lonzo, Ingram, Hart...nice young players but they aren't really moving the needle.

An elite scorer/shooter like Booker isn't THAT easy to find. I think we're down on him a bit because he's asked to do so much for us that it's hurting his overall game. Pairing him opposite Davis would open up the floor for him, provided we, ahem, actually utilize Davis' offensive talents and not have him running around setting screens.
